Chapter 189: Summoning Spirits
In the far suburbs of Tivian, Gale Fortress.
Under the heavily guarded military fortress, in the secret police center of the Pritt Kingdom, in the necromancy room inside the Security Bureau headquarters, a heavy and solemn atmosphere is spreading at this moment.
The dim light illuminated the not-so-spacious dark space. A white "Silence" magic circle was drawn on the floor in the center of the room, and around the magic circle was a circle of lit candles. In front of the magic circle was a small altar, on which were placed a handful of accessories and a few simple female accessories. Several figures gathered around the altar.
Among these figures, there was a waiter in a robe and a hood, and several middle and high-level officials of the Security Bureau. The most important of them was Prince Harold, who was wearing the uniform of General Pritt. As the head of the Security Bureau, he personally attended the ceremony, which seemed to be not large in scale. His arrival made the atmosphere on the scene become much heavier.
Harold stood there, watching intently as his subordinates arranged the ceremony. His presence made the people around him dare not say a word, but stood there waiting silently until the ceremony was completely arranged. Then a subordinate trotted to Harold, reported a few words in a low voice, and retreated silently. Then Harold fixed his gaze on the waiter in a long robe standing not far away.
"It's time to start."
Harold said so, and then the robed waiter bowed slightly to Harold, then silently walked to the front of the magic circle, and after sitting down in front of the small offering table, he began to silently recite an obscure spell, and driven by the spirituality he provided, the magic circle in front of him emitted a subtle glow.
Looking at the faint light emerging from the magic circle, everyone present had a nervous look on their faces for a moment, and all eyes began to stare at the center of the magic circle. The tense and heavy atmosphere in the air suddenly became much deeper.
The sound of the incantation continued to resound in the small space. After an unknown amount of time had passed, a faint shadow suddenly appeared in the dim light emitted by the magic circle, and then became clearer and clearer, and finally gradually revealed the appearance of a woman.
Countless security personnel at the scene couldn't help but take a deep breath after seeing this translucent figure. They exchanged glances with each other and their nearest companions, their eyes full of disbelief.
Harold, who was standing next to him, witnessed the ghost in the magic circle with his own eyes. His eyes widened slightly, and he seemed to be unable to control the emotions surging in his heart. Finally, he took a deep breath, calmed down his inner thoughts, and slowly spoke to the floating ghost in the magic circle.
"Misha...are you really dead?"
"Yes, Your Highness Harold, I am now... dead."
In the mid-air of the floating soul-summoning magic circle, the royal female knight appeared in the state of a translucent ghost with the unique confused look of the summoned dead. She answered in ethereal words. After hearing the deceased's personal confirmation of his own death, all the security personnel on the scene couldn't help but look gloomy, obviously this was extremely bad news for them.
After the recent Lengya Prison riot was suppressed, when the dust settled and the losses were counted, the people from the Security Bureau could not find Misha who had come to do business that day. After searching for her in many places without success, everyone had a very bad idea in their mind, so they wanted to use this ritual to try it out, but they did not expect this result.
Looking at the souls of his trusted men emerging from the magic circle, Harold felt mixed emotions, but now was not the time to feel sentimental and sad, so after a brief pause, Harold continued to ask questions.
"Do you remember how you died?"
"I died from the burning talisman I used when I was helpless, so that my body would not fall into the hands of the bad guys after death." Misha's spirit continued to respond to Harold's words with a confused look, and Harold then asked about more details.
"Who are those so-called bad guys? Who pushed you to that state?"
"I don't know... I didn't see them use any obvious extraordinary abilities before I died. I was affected by the powerful explosion and lost most of my combat power. Even if they only used ordinary weapons, I couldn't resist them."
"Tell me more about the explosion."
"It was a whole truckload of explosives, disguised as supplies to be transported to Lengya Prison. It was transported by a few fake Lengya guards, but the vehicle was damaged on the way and got stuck in the middle of the road. Meshos and I encountered them on the way out after finishing our business in Lengya. Meshos went to negotiate and I followed behind. Then the fake guards started to flee, and Meshos chased them. Then the explosives in the car exploded. Because I was in a very bad position at the time, I didn't have time to escape and was seriously injured."
With an expressionless face, Misha recounted her experiences before her death to the people in front of her. The more Harold listened, the more solemn his expression became. After this, he couldn't help but glance aside and look at Gregor, who was still wrapped in bandages and had a lonely expression not far away.
"So, those people came here specifically to kill you? That truckload of explosive traps was specially prepared for you?" Harold asked Misha, and Misha's spirit paused slightly before answering.
"I can't be completely sure about this. I've heard their conversation. They seemed very surprised by my appearance. Using explosives to injure me and get rid of my image was not part of their plan. It was just a temporary option. It seems that their plan is to transport the explosives to Lengya, but I don't know what they are going to use them for..."
Listening to Misha's answer, Harold seemed to be thinking about something in his mind. The information he got from Misha allowed him to confirm some questions, that is, whether Misha's death was caused by someone who deliberately wanted to harm her, or she was involved in the prison riot in Leng Ya. Now it seems that it should be the latter.
The riot in Lengya Prison was launched to coordinate external rescue. It was obviously an action launched by a secret group to rescue captured companions. There were also incidents of explosives smashing the wall during the riot. That truck of explosives should have been prepared for similar things, but Misha's sudden appearance caused the rescue group to temporarily change their strategy and choose to use the explosives on Misha.
After figuring out the core issue of this summoning, Harold's mood did not become better. He continued to communicate with Misha's soul and asked for more details of the incident. He decided to end the ceremony only after the Beyonder who presided over the ceremony could no longer hold on.
"Huh... I didn't expect that we would part in this way in the end. Your departure is a great loss to me and the entire bureau. Go on your journey with peace of mind. I will compensate your family in due time." Harold sighed and said this after asking the main question while looking at the ghost in front of him whose color was beginning to fade. Misha also responded silently.
"It is my regret that I can no longer continue to assist you, Your Highness."
As the last words were spoken, the necromancy ceremony gradually came to an end. At the last moment, Misha's soul was sent to the underworld again by the necromancer, and was specially buried in the depths of the underworld by the necromancer of the Security Bureau. After seeing Misha's soul disappear like this, Harold could not help but let out a sigh.
